Use signal for footprint, delta for immediate change, momentum for confirmation, and reliability to judge how much trust to place in the pattern.
How many robots carrying the component were verified in the last 90 days. Treat it as current footprint, not install base.
Change against the last stored snapshot. Positive means more recent verification activity, negative means cooling, and a dash means the baseline is still forming.
Two consecutive moves in the same direction. Use it to separate one-off spikes from signals that are holding their shape.
High reliability means multiple historical checkpoints, medium means limited history, low means the component still needs another capture before comparison becomes meaningful.
The 90-day window smooths out one-off updates. When you want the earliest hint of movement, cross-check against the 30-day view.
